Brainchild of German producer and DJ TKR, Stoke Audio is a new digital label focusing on deep and tech-influenced dubstep.
With vinyl planned for the future, and some really nice artwork/identity – I expect you’ll be hearing and seeing more from Stoke Audio in the near future.
Already boasting one free EP and a regular digital release – with three more planned, it would seem that Thomas Schwarz is pretty serious about making it all work.

Bringing his unique variation of percussion-smattered twisted melodic elements and deep basslines, Autopilot delivers a cracking new EP called “The Idealist”
It’s a “pay what you like” affair – with no minimum purchase, so it’s just on your conscience to hook the guy up with some sheets!
The highlight for me was “The End” with it’s hypnotic bassdrum, punching through the track, but all of the tracks are well produced and enjoyable in their own respect. As a package, this manages to highlight the Philadelphia based producer’s range of talent. If Autopilot isn’t a household name (in the dubstep world) by the end of this year, I’ll eat my hat. Saturday, February 6th, 2010It’s been a while since a dubstep release has really pushed me far enough to need to post about it here – which in a way is a shame, but also a testament to the quality of Openearz Recordings’ newest EP from Dom Hz.
Not content with putting out incredible releases from Indigo, xxxy and Synkro, they have called upon yet another Mancunian Dom Hz to fulfill the latest delight.

The release is pure aural pleasure. From the abyssal “Mist” with it’s synth-led intro and epic drop in to sub laden territory, through Elevator Skank, with it’s rolling organ vibes, piano and vocal snippets, to the super-loved-up “Without You” doing for dubstep, what Herbal Essences did for shampoo.
